How Molly Became Part of the Family: A Story of Unlikely Bonds

The story begins like many animal rescue tales – with a creature in need. Molly, a tiny magpie chick, was found injured and alone. Imagine stumbling upon a little bird, helpless and vulnerable. Instinct kicks in, right? That's exactly what happened with the family who found her. They stepped in, nursing her back to health with dedication and care. But here's where the story takes a unique turn: Molly didn't just recover; she thrived. She integrated into the family's life in ways they never expected. She wasn’t just a pet; she became a member of the household, forming strong bonds with the humans and even the family dogs. This unconventional family dynamic captured hearts worldwide. Videos and photos of Molly playing with the dogs, cuddling with her human companions, and generally being a part of the everyday family life went viral. People were captivated by the clear affection and trust between Molly and her adopted family. It was a feel-good story in a world often filled with bad news. But beyond the adorable images and heartwarming videos, the core of this story is the connection Molly forged with her family. This wasn't a case of simply keeping a wild animal; it was about genuine companionship and love. The family provided Molly with a safe and nurturing environment, and in return, Molly brought joy, laughter, and a unique perspective into their lives. The Legal Battle: Why Molly Faces Separation

Okay, so here's where the story takes a turn for the worse. As Molly's story gained traction, it also attracted the attention of wildlife authorities. And this is where things get complicated. Wildlife regulations are in place for a reason: to protect native species and maintain ecological balance. These regulations often prohibit keeping native wildlife as pets, even with the best intentions. The authorities' concern, in this case, revolves around Molly being a native magpie. While the family undoubtedly provided a loving home, the legal argument centers on the potential impact of keeping a wild animal in a domestic setting. This includes concerns about Molly's natural behaviors, her ability to survive in the wild if released, and the precedent it sets for other similar situations. Now, it's crucial to understand that this isn't necessarily about anyone being malicious or uncaring. The authorities have a job to do, and that job involves upholding wildlife protection laws. The family, on the other hand, acted out of compassion and formed a deep bond with Molly. This is what makes the situation so complex and emotionally charged. The legal battle essentially boils down to a conflict between wildlife regulations and the unique circumstances of Molly's case.
